I applied through university.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Elementor (Ramat Gan) in July 2025
Interview
The interview process was quick and effective. It was mostly face-to-face in their offices, meeting the managers, team, and related stakeholders, which felt fresh, personal, and helped me to already form a good connection with the people and the product.
The process included:
1. Quick phone call for initial introduction and screening.
2. System design interview with the team leader and another senior engineer from the team.
3. Full-stack home assignment (and yes, you are expected and encouraged to use AI here, as long as you can explain and reason the chosen solution and architecture).
4. Interview with the Head of Product (as it's expected of the engineers on the team to be aligned on the product, mission and have the product manager mindset).
5. R&D manager interview.
6. HR interview.
Overall, the process was quick and effective. I especially appreciated that the process was face-to-face, and did not include any silly LeetCode-style interview questions, which I find a big waste of time, and instead focused more on open-ended questions and discussions about various aspects of software engineering, design, and architecture. In each step, I got a better sense of the company's culture and the vibes at the offices, engineering culture, and expectations, and formed good chemistry with the team and managers.

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Elementor (Ramat Gan) in July 2023
Interview
The interview process was almost like any other, We did a phone interview and we moved on to a technical interview with the team leader, got some homework, met with the VP R&D, and at last with the HR. Overall, everyone that I met and talked during this process was really nice and I had a great time talking to each one of them.

I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at Elementor in May 2023
Interview
There was an initial screening and then a home assignment. They were very poor communicators when it came to giving feedback and were unprofessional when it was to giving the news of a negative result.
